About the company
The business creates tailor-made holidays for affluent Indian families across more than 60 destinations around the world. Its clients are typically accomplished people in their 40s and 50s who have already done the standard trips and now want something more thoughtful: the right villa in Tuscany, a chef who cooks in his own home, or a guide who knows which gallery to skip. The company handles only about 10 to 20 trips each year, and every itinerary is built from the ground up.
Growth has come almost entirely through referrals, which is possible only because each itinerary must be fully justifiable in its choices, sequencing, and every line of the costing sheet.
What the role involves
A Travel Consultant here takes ownership of the trip design process. You receive a client brief, sometimes broad and sometimes extremely specific, and turn it into an itinerary that feels obvious and well-fitted once the client sees it. The work is about understanding the real person behind the request, matching them with experiences they would not have found on their own, selecting hotels that suit their personality rather than simply looking attractive online, and collaborating closely with destination management partners around the world to bring the plan to life.
The role suits someone who can examine a five-star hotel website and notice that the lighting in the lobby does not suit the kind of guest the company serves. It also suits someone who spots a ₹2,400 mismatch in a costing sheet and does not ignore it, and someone who can reassure a client on a call without sounding like a sales brochure.
Key ownership areas
- Learn the client’s travel personality, including pace, comfort levels, and unspoken expectations, then convert that understanding into trip design decisions.
- Create the itinerary flow by deciding the trip rhythm, city sequence, duration in each stop, and which experiences truly belong.
- Select hotels and partners that match the client’s style and needs, rather than defaulting to generic luxury options.
- Brief destination partners clearly so they create for the specific traveller, and challenge weak or lazy suggestions when needed.
- Write proposals that feel personally made for one family because they are.
- Prepare and maintain exact costing sheets down to the rupee, ensuring the structure and arithmetic stay reliable even when margins are flexible.
